Mad To Be Normal Producers To Attend Cannes Festival Marché Du Film



Gizmo Films, the producers of David Tennant's new feature Mad To Be Normal, will be attending the Marché du Film at the Cannes Film Festival next month. 

Arguably the best known event of its kind, the annual Festival de Cannes celebrates film projects from around the world and the star-studded event is also one of the major meeting points for film industry professionals every year. The Marché du Film attracts over 10,000 participants and offers an international marketplace for over 3000 films and projects each year. This year's event runs from 11th-20th May.

Gizmo Films, who are attending between 13th-16th May, are hoping to strike distribution and finance deals for Mad To Be Normal, the biopic of maverick psychiatrist RD Laing. David Tennant stars as Laing, leading a cast which also includes Elisabeth Moss, Michael Gambon and Gabriel Byrne. Mad To Be Normal is written and directed by Gizmo Films founder Robert Mullan, produced by Phin Glynn, Charlotte Arden, Alan Latham and executive produced by Peter Dunphy.

Mad To Be Normal is scheduled for release in cinemas later this year.
